Biography
Edmund Mitchell Crosse was an English cricketer active from 1903 to 1910 who played for Northamptonshire (Northants) and was club captain in 1907. He appeared in 48 first-class matches as a righthanded batsman. Crosse was born in Camberwell, London on 11 December 1882 and died in Putney on 28 June 1963. He scored 1,168 runs with a highest score of 65.
